Feeler Gauge Market Size
The Feeler Gauge Market was valued at USD 108.03 million in 2024 and is expected to reach USD 109.33 million in 2025, further expanding to USD 120.27 million by 2033, reflecting a steady growth trend over the forecast period 2025-2033 with a 1.2% annual growth rate.

New Product Development
Recent advancements in the feeler gauge market have led to the development of digital feeler gauges, offering enhanced precision and user-friendly interfaces. Manufacturers are focusing on incorporating high-quality materials such as stainless steel and brass to improve durability and corrosion resistance. Innovations include the introduction of tapered and go/no-go feeler gauges, catering to specific industrial applications requiring precise gap measurements. The integration of ergonomic designs and customizable sets has also been a focus, aiming to meet the diverse needs of professionals in automotive, aerospace, and manufacturing sectors. These developments reflect the industry's commitment to advancing measurement accuracy and tool longevity, addressing the evolving demands of end-users.
